Interaction between Renal Sodium‐Glucose Cotransporter 2 and Renin‐Angiotensin System in a PCOS Rat Model

Abstract: Introduction :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S) is characterized by androgen excess, oligo/anovulation, and polycystic ovaries. PCOS is co‐prevalent with insulin resistance (IR), increased blood pressure (BP), and a dysfunctional renin‐angiotensin system (RAS). The RAS has both a vasoconstrictive arm with angiotensin‐converting enzyme (ACE) and a vasodilatory arm with ACE2.
